North America Potable Firefighting Monitor Market Overview

The North America Potable Firefighting Monitor Market Size was valued at approximately USD 1.2 billion in 2024 and is expected to reach around USD 2.0 billion by 2033, registering a CAGR of 6.2% during the forecast period of 2025–2033. This growth is primarily driven by increasing application-driven adoption across key industries such as manufacturing, infrastructure, healthcare, and commercial real estate. The rising emphasis on safety standards, technological integration, and regulatory compliance in North American markets further fuels demand for advanced potable firefighting solutions, including monitors that ensure rapid response and high reliability in emergency situations.
